The area of an equilateral triangle is `A=(h^(2))/(sqrt(3))`, where h is the length of the altitude. Write the formula making h as the subjectA. `h=sqrt(3)A`B. `h=sqrt(sqrt(3)A)`C. `h=sqrt(sqrt(3)A)`D. `h=3A^(2)`

Answer» Correct Answer - B
(i) apply transposition
(ii) First make `h^(2)` as subject.
(iii) Apply square root on both the sides.
